Abstract

Abstract Bankruptcy is a very essential issue that every company should be aware of. Bankruptcy of a company can be minimized by advanced prediction; such as analyzing the financial statements. This study discusses the financial performance of PT Bank Muamalat Indonesia Tbk, which indicates that there is a degression in some number of financial ratios, the closing of offices and firing of employees in 2012-2016, causing he fact that BMI must pay attention and improve its financial performance and anticipate the existence of a bankruptcy in the company. Based on Altman analysis modification for financial performance of PT Bank Muamalat Indonesia Tbk in 2012-2016, it found Z-Score value of 0,825, 0,659, 1,243, 0,982 and 0,892. Based on Z-Score criteria, PT Bank Muamalat Indonesia Tbk is predicted to experience problems in management and financial structure and also in potentially bankruptcy due to Z-Score value <1,1 while the highest Z-Score value is in 2014, which shows the value of Z-Score>1,1 and <2,6, which means the company is in the gray area, meaning the company’s category is not said to be bankrupt and also not healthy. Abstract

Kalisalak Village is known for its tourist villages and cultural traditions. The potential that is possessed, starting from the potential of natural resources developed as tourist destinations, the potential of MSMEs, and the potential of cultural traditions, can be integrated into a community's economic development based on religious moderation. One of them is the tradition of the Jamaican talisman. This community service is carried out as an effort to optimize the community's economic development based on religious moderation with the CBR (Community Based Research) approach through FGD, Sharing, and observation activities. There are five concepts or programs that are produced: pokdarwis and village government gather all relevant parties to develop programs; each stakeholder maps their potential and the problems they face; build networks or partnerships with external parties, namely academics, district-level government institutions, financial institutions, both bank and non- bank; some of the optimized programs are the integration of tourist destinations, MSME actors, and cultural tradition actors; The program is made in the form of a package, which is offered and promoted through online and offline strategies to government agencies, private sectors, and educational institutions.

Abstract

One of the instruments in Islam that is closely related to the people's economy is waqf. As time progresses, waqf is not only in the form of land and immovable objects, but there are also movable objects such as cash waqf. The potential for cash waqf in Indonesia is very large considering that the majority of the population adheres to Islam. However, in reality, many philanthropic institutions and waqf managers are not optimal in carrying out waqf fund collection activities. In fact, fundraising activities are the most important thing in an institution as a means of achieving institutional goals. Therefore, fund raising strategies are needed that must be developed by waqf nadzir. This research uses a type of field survey research with a qualitative approach. In data collection techniques, the author uses observation, interviews and documentation. Meanwhile, in data analysis techniques, the author uses data reduction, data presentation, and drawing conclusions or data verification. And in data validity techniques, the author uses triangulation of sources, techniques and time. This research was conducted at MI Ma'arif Al Falah Joyokusumo Banjarnegara which also carries out cash waqf fundraising activities for the development of madrasa facilities and infrastructure. The fundraising strategy implemented by MI Ma'arif Al Falah Joyokusumo Banjarnegara refers to the theory put forward by Holloway which divides three business categories in fundraising. First, collect funds from sources that are already available in the community, such as direct mail/proposals, family and alumni networks, pick-up and media campaigns, etc. Second, making waqf assets productive/creating new funds, such as building dormitory facilities. Third, collecting waqf funds by empowering waqf proceeds for the general public/mauquf'alaih, such as holding calligraphy and tilawati training for madrasa teachers. The research results show that MI Ma'arif Al Falah Joyokusumo Banjarnegara has succeeded in carrying out cash waqf fundraising activities in a short time, but achieved maximum collection results.
